So for starters, my specs:

MSI 1070 overclocked to +200/+400 that never sees over 63*
6700k overclocked to 4.6 that never sees over 67*
16GB Ram

My overclocks are stable and Far Cry 5 has consistently seen 70-80 FPS at 1440p Ultra and also sees 30-40 FPS at 4k High

But out of nowhere during a boss fight with a lot going on, my FPS dropped to as low at 10!

My CPU load is staying around 40% while it's happening and everything looks good on paper, but no amount of playing with the settings is doing anything.

I tried reverting my GPU profile to stock to no avail but could my overclock on the CPU be too much?
 
Nothing is guaranteed about overclocking, that's one of the annoying things about it. So my first step would be to set all components to their stock non overclocked speeds. Then test your game. Do you get the same fps drops at the same places/situations?

Another thing to do is monitor CPU and GPU clockspeeds while you play the game, using something like MSI Afterburner. When the fps drops like that, do you see any corresponding anomaly in clockspeeds? Don't assume your CPU and GPU are always operating at the speeds you think they are using.
